1948 was a year full of hope and anticipation. The Second World War had been over for three years and although there was still a feeling of austerity in Britain, London was chosen to host the 14th modern Olympic Games, some forty years after the city hosted the Games for the first time.
This London 1948 train pack, limited to just 1,948 features an exLNER Class N2 locomotive in the then newly applied nationalised British Railways livery, while the coaches show their heritage as LNER, still unpainted but with BR numbering applied.
